Range Cooker Dual Fuel - A Kitchen Powerhouse
second hand dual fuel range cookers fuel range cookers are an excellent kitchen appliance that combines electric oven and gas cooking. They are equipped with several crucial safety features, like the flame failure device and the automatic shut-off valves for gas hob.
They are generally more expensive than models that run on gas or electricity. They can add value to your home and inspire confidence among cooks.
Versatility
A dual fuel range combines the sensitivity of gas flames with the durability of electric ovens to create a kitchen-friendly powerhouse. This allows both cooks of all levels to effortlessly create delicious meals. Gas burners can be used to cook peppers and cook tortillas while the electric heating in the oven permits quick temperature fluctuations and efficient heat distribution.
A range cooker dual fuel is also a great option for those who want to experiment with new cooking techniques. For instance, you can experiment with searing a filet or grilling your vegetables on the stovetop, while using the oven for baking. Dual fuel ranges can be used for a variety of purposes and can be used in any kitchen design or cooking style.
Choosing the right dual fuel range for your home is based on a variety of aspects, including your preferences for cooking and your budget. Begin by evaluating your cooking style as well as the meals you cook regularly. Think about the layout of your kitchen and how many burners are needed. You can also pick from a variety of colors, and modify features to fit your aesthetic.
Professional ranges are made from premium materials and are sleek and sleek in appearance. They enhance the look of your kitchen. These ranges are usually constructed with tough, durable components that are influenced by commercial dual fuel range cookers designs. Additionally, they come with large capacities, making them ideal for large roasts and baking trays. A lot of these ranges are constructed from stainless steel, which improves the durability and shine of the appliance.
There are a wide range of sizes available, from 30 inch models to 60-inch ovens. The size of your kitchen and the number of people you cook for will determine which model is best for you. You should also think about the amount of storage space you have, since this can impact the way you cook. The most important thing to do is find the right range for your requirements. The ideal dual-fuel range will provide you with the features you need and complement your style.
Safety
It is beneficial to have both a gas stove and an electric range. This will give you more versatility in the kitchen. The gas hob lets you easily adjust the temperature and the electric stove will ensure an even heating. This will stop your food from overcooking or burning. The top dual fuel range cookers come with safety features, including flame failure devices, automatic shut-off valves and more. These features can reduce the dangers of fires and injuries.
A dual-fuel range comes with another benefit: its ease of cleaning. The burner heads and grates are made of cast iron enameled or sealed, are easy to clean. Most models also have self-cleaning functions that use high temperatures to burn off food stain and residue. Some models even include an oven rack that is dishwasher safe.
Dual-fuel ranges can cost a lot more than gas models with all-gas options, but they offer numerous features that are worth the cost. These include a big grill, oven, and storage compartments. The ranges are equipped with gas burners with the maximum capacity of 18,000 Btu. This is enough to cook the majority of food items. The oven can be set at lower temperatures for roasting or baking.
The GE Monogram range is a popular choice for dual-fuel ranges. The Monogram range is available in various sizes, including 30-,36 and 48-inch models, each with one or more ovens. The oven has a capacity of up to 6.6 cubic feet. The gas burners can be set to a maximum of 18,000 Btu. They are also able to be lowered low enough to melt the butter without browning. Unlike other brands, Monogram does not offer an induction model or an integrated microwave.
Installing a dual fuel range cooker with hot plate-fuel range is a difficult procedure that requires a licensed electrical contractor. The installer will check the connections to the electrical and dual fuel range cookers gas lines, as well as the location of the stove's gas valve. This will allow the installer to verify that the appliance is safe and complies with local codes. It is essential to employ a qualified installer, because an improper installation could lead to gas leaks and other hazards.
Convenience
Dual fuel range cookers are the best option for cooks that want versatility, convenience and style in their kitchen appliances. These ranges combine the power and control of gas stoves with the consistent and reliable cooking capabilities of electric ovens.
They are ideal for cooks at all levels of experience and ages starting from novice home chefs to culinary professionals. They are available in a range of sizes that can accommodate gas burners and multiple ovens. This allows you to prepare anything from gourmet meals to large family roasts.
Leisure's dual fuel range cookers feature cutting-edge technology that delivers precise cooking results and exceptional versatility. Patented gas burners sealed in two stacks provide fast and accurate temperature control from high to low and spark ignition systems which automatically re-ignite. Dual VertiFlow's convection system in the electric oven reduces hot and cool spots to ensure uniform cooking on multiple racks. Other useful features include telescopic oven shelves, cast iron pan supports, wok burners, and modern oven timers.
Our luxury range cookers come with an air fryer included and advanced features that make cooking a breeze. For example you can use the air fryer to prepare healthier meals that require less fat, by using an automatic setting that adjusts the heat level and cooking time. Another convenient feature is the auto-cleaning function, that removes oil residue and grit that accumulates in your oven.
Cost
Dual fuel ranges are a fantastic option for cooks who wish to try new cooking methods. A gas cooktop is able to provide fast heat and a fast response time and an electric oven allows you to bake with consistency. However, these appliances aren't appropriate for every kitchen, and they are more expensive than other types of ranges.
A dual fuel range may also require an additional installation, which can alter the layout of your kitchen. It is necessary to connect the unit to both the gas and electric power source, which means you'll require a professional to perform the work. You should also be aware that a dual-fuel range cannot be used using a 120-volt extension cord or plug.
Dual-fuel ranges are available in a variety of sizes and styles as well as colors. Some models have flat-tops, while others include vents for downdraft. The downdraft model was designed to eliminate the necessity of a ductwork. The innovative venting system inside it removes odors, air particles, and then recirculates it to reduce the amount of air that is released into the space. It's also more quiet than conventional ranges.
Whether you're a professional chef or a casual home cook You'll be amazed by the versatility of this versatile appliance. The only downside is that a dual fuel range is more expensive than other models, but its features and functions make it well worth the cost.
Gas-powered stoves are an excellent choice for homes of all kinds since they are more affordable than electricity. However, the cost of natural gas has increased substantially in recent times. Many homeowners are turning to alternative fuels, like wood, liquefied petrol gas (LPG) or even solar power.
In the final analysis, a dual-fuel stove is a great choice for people who love cooking but aren't willing to spend the money on a premium gas range. Dual-fuel ranges look great in designer kitchens but may not be the best option for smaller homes.
Professional installers can assist you to pick the ideal range for your home. They will inspect the electrical and gas connections to ensure that they're secure prior to putting in the unit. They'll also give you advice on the best configuration of burners, griddles and ovens for your kitchen layout. They will help you understand the differences between electric and gas ovens, and how to adjust their settings. They will also recommend the best kitchen ventilation hood to minimize the smell and smoke that comes from cooking.
